Camellia

Camellia japonica and Camellia sasanqua (and hybrids) · Theaceae
Flower Perennial Shrub Ornamental
Introduced - native to Japan, Korea, China and Taiwan; grown in the American South since Andre Michaux brought plants to Charleston in 1786

Camellias are among the safest landscape shrubs there are: the ASPCA lists Camellia japonica as non-toxic to dogs, cats and horses, and nothing on the plant irritates skin. They are not food either. Tea comes from a different species, Camellia sinensis, and the ornamental camellias grown for flowers are not it - do not brew their leaves. Camellia seed and the pressed seed cake sold as a soil amendment contain saponins and are not for eating.

Overview

The great winter shrub of the American South: glossy evergreen leaves and formal, almost rose-like flowers from October through April, when nothing else is blooming. Long-lived and undemanding in acid soil and shade - and, worth being clear about, a different species from the tea plant.

Camellias are the winter shrubs of the American South — dense, glossy evergreens carrying formal, almost rose-like flowers through the months when the rest of the garden has stopped. Between the two species most people grow, bloom runs from fall to spring: sasanquas (Camellia sasanqua) open in October and November, japonicas (C. japonica) take over from midwinter into April. They are slow, they are patient, and they are extraordinarily long-lived — hundred-year-old specimens are unremarkable in Charleston, Mobile and Sacramento.

Two things decide whether a camellia thrives, and neither is difficult. The first is soil: acid ground, roughly pH 5.0 to 6.5, rich in organic matter and genuinely free-draining. The second is planting depth, which kills more camellias than cold ever does — the top of the root ball must sit at or slightly above the surrounding grade, never buried. Add shelter from hot afternoon sun and drying wind, and the rest of camellia care is one annual pruning cut, a hose in August, and picking up the fallen flowers.

One point worth stating plainly: the camellia in your yard is not the tea plant. Tea comes from Camellia sinensis — the same genus, a different species, with narrow leaves and small plain white flowers, grown for its young shoots rather than its bloom. The ornamental C. japonica and C. sasanqua planted for flowers are not it. Their leaves are not tea, they carry none of the processing tradition behind the drink, and they should not be brewed. If you want to grow tea, buy C. sinensis by that name; it is a perfectly good zone 7-9 shrub in its own right, and it is grown commercially on Wadmalaw Island in South Carolina.

The classic Southern camellia window. Roots grow through a mild winter, so a fall-planted shrub is established before it meets its first summer. Set the top of the root ball above grade, mulch with pine bark or pine straw, and water until the ground is cold.
Mar 27 – May 22
Secondary TransplantSpring
Spring planting works everywhere and lets you buy in bloom, which is the honest way to choose a camellia. The trade-off is a first summer spent establishing - water deeply and weekly right through it.

Life stages

  1. Years 1-2 - rooting in day 0–365 from transplant
    • Plant HIGH - the top of the root ball above grade
      This is the single most important thing you will ever do for a camellia. Set the plant so the top of the root ball sits an inch or two ABOVE the surrounding soil, and mound soil up to meet it. A camellia planted level, or an inch low, sits in a saucer and dies of root rot years later - and by then nobody connects the two. Dig the hole wide and no deeper than the root ball, and never bury the trunk flare or pile mulch against it.
    • Deep soak weekly through the first two summersevery 7 d
      A new camellia has a shallow, fine root system and no reserves. Soak it slowly and deeply once a week in warm weather - more in sandy soil, less in clay - and check the root ball itself rather than the ground beside it, because a container root ball can be bone dry in damp soil. Ease off in winter. After two summers an established camellia is genuinely drought-tolerant.
    • Mulch 2-3 inches with pine bark or pine straw
      An acid organic mulch does three jobs at once: holds summer moisture over the shallow roots, keeps the soil cool, and slowly holds the pH down where camellias want it. Spread it 2-3 inches deep out to the drip line and pull it back a few inches clear of the trunk. Refresh it every fall - which also buries any petal blight overwintering in the litter.

  2. Spring flush and the only pruning window Apr, May, Jun (yearly)
    • Prune ONLY in the weeks right after bloom
      Camellias set next season's flower buds on the new growth in early summer, so anything cut from about July onward is next winter's flowers. Inside the post-bloom window you can do a lot: thin interior branches for light and air, shorten a limb, or hard-renovate an overgrown old shrub, which camellias take remarkably well. Most established plants need nothing more than the removal of dead or crossing wood - a camellia is not a shrub that requires pruning.
    • Feed lightly after bloom, then stop by midsummer
      A light application of an acid-forming azalea and camellia fertilizer once flowering finishes is plenty - these are slow, frugal shrubs and overfeeding gives soft growth instead of buds. Stop by midsummer so the new wood hardens before winter. Yellow leaves with green veins are a pH problem, not hunger; more fertilizer makes that worse rather than better.

  3. Summer - next season's flower buds form Jul, Aug, Sep (yearly)
    • Water through late summer - this is what buys winter flowersevery 7 d
      Camellias form their flower buds in July, August and September. A dry spell now is the commonest single reason a shrub sets a heavy crop of buds in fall and then drops every one of them unopened months later. Deep-soak weekly through the bud-set period and keep the mulch topped up. Nothing you do in December can rescue a bud crop that was made in a drought.
    • Disbud the heavy setters for fewer, better flowers
      Large formal doubles often set two or three fat buds at the end of every shoot and cannot finish them all - so they shed them. Pinching off all but the strongest bud in each cluster, once the buds are pea-sized, gives fewer but larger and more reliable flowers. Optional on most varieties; worth doing on show-flower types and on anything that dropped buds last year.

  4. Bloom season Jan, Feb, Mar, Apr, Oct, Nov, Dec (yearly)
    • Pick up every fallen flower, all seasonevery 4 d
      Camellia petal blight overwinters as hard black bodies in spent blooms lying under the shrub, and picking those blooms up is the only control a home gardener actually has. Go round every few days through the bloom season, collect fallen and browned flowers, and bin or burn them - do not compost them and do not leave them on the ground. Refresh the mulch each fall to bury anything you missed.
    • Shelter opening blooms from freeze and early sun
      Open camellia flowers turn brown in a hard freeze - the plant is fine, the display is not. Site japonicas out of direct early-morning sun so frozen buds thaw slowly rather than fast, and give them a wall, a fence or evergreens as a windbreak at the cold edge of the range. Where a freeze is forecast on a shrub in full bloom, a light cover for the night saves that week's flowers.
    • Cut blooms for bowls, not for vasesevery 7 d
      Camellia flowers have almost no stem and take up very little water, so they are cut short and floated in a shallow bowl rather than arranged - which is exactly how they have been shown for two hundred years. Pick a bloom just fully open, with an inch of stem and a leaf or two, in the cool of the morning. Expect two or three days afloat. Sasanquas shatter their petals; japonicas hold their shape.

Watch out for

Root Rot High DiseaseApr, May, Jun, Jul, Aug, Sep, Oct

Root rot is not one organism but a group of soil fungi and water molds - Pythium, Phytophthora, Fusarium, Rhizoctonia and others - that sit harmlessly in most soils and only turn destructive when the ground stays saturated. Waterlogged soil drives the air out, the roots suffocate, and the weakened tissue is invaded and goes soft, brown, and stringy. Because the damage is underground you usually see it first as something that looks like drought: wilting, yellowing, stunting, a plant that does not respond to being watered. Overwatering, heavy compacted ground, a low spot that collects runoff, a pot with no drainage or a saucer left standing full, and cold wet soil in winter are the usual causes. Once roots have actually rotted there is no cure - this is a problem you prevent rather than treat.

Watch for: Wilting in the middle of the day on a plant whose soil is damp - the classic tell, and the reason people water a rotting plant and finish it off. Leaves yellowing from the bottom up, dull off-color foliage, and growth that stalls for no visible reason. Whole shoots, or one side of the plant, collapsing while the rest still looks fine. Soft, dark, or mushy tissue at the base of the stem or at the crown, sometimes with a sour smell. Lift a failing plant and look at the roots: healthy ones are firm and pale, rotted ones are brown or black and slimy, and the outer layer slips off between your fingers leaving a thread of core behind. Seedlings that topple over at soil level are the same problem, called damping-off.

Prevent: Drainage is the whole defense. Match the plant to the site first - something that wants sharp drainage will not survive heavy clay or a low, water-collecting spot however well you tend it. Where the ground is heavy, plant on a raised bed, berm, or slope, or grow in a container. Set plants at the depth they were already growing, since burying the crown or the root flare is a common cause of rot, and keep mulch pulled back a few inches from the stem base instead of piled against it. Water the soil rather than the calendar: check that the top inch or two is dry before watering again, cut back hard in cool weather and winter dormancy, and never leave a pot standing in a full saucer. Do not plant or dig in soggy ground, and go easy on rich amendments for plants that want it lean. Rotate annual crops, and start with clean healthy plants and fresh mix.

Treat: There is no cure for tissue that has already rotted, so act on the conditions rather than looking for a spray. Stop watering at once and fix the drainage - open up compacted soil, or move the plant to a raised, sharply drained position or a container. Lift a badly affected plant, cut away every soft dark root and rotted section with a clean blade back to firm pale tissue, and replant only the healthy parts into fresh free-draining soil or mix. Often the better move is to give up on the plant and save its offspring instead: cuttings, offsets, or divisions taken from firm healthy growth root readily and give you a clean start. Bin the rotted material rather than composting it, and correct the drainage before you replant, because the rot comes straight back in the same wet spot.

Phytophthora root rot kills more camellias than cold does, and planting too deep is usually how it starts. Set the top of the root ball an inch or two ABOVE grade, mound soil up to meet it, and never let the trunk flare be buried or mulched over. Heavy clay and a low spot are both fatal - build a raised bed instead. A shrub that wilts, yellows and dies back on one side in wet ground is telling you this.

Scale & Sooty Mold High PestApr, May, Jun, Jul, Aug, Sep

Scale insects are sap-suckers that spend most of their lives immobile, fixed to a stem, twig, or leaf underside beneath a waxy or shell-like cover. They look far more like bumps, blisters, or crusty encrustations than like insects, which is why an infestation is usually well established before anyone notices it. Soft scales excrete large amounts of sticky honeydew that drips onto everything below and grows a black sooty mold - and those blackened leaves are often the first thing a gardener actually sees. Armored scales produce no honeydew but sit under a hard shield that protects them from most sprays. They spread as tiny mobile crawlers in the weeks after hatching, which is the only stage that moves and the only stage that is easy to kill. Populations build on stressed plants, on crowded shaded growth, and above all on plants kept indoors in dry, still air over winter.

Watch for: Rows of small brown, tan, black, white, or waxy bumps along stems, twigs, leaf midribs, and leaf undersides that do not brush off but can be scraped loose with a fingernail. A sticky shine on the leaves - and on the floor, table, or path beneath the plant - that later turns black with sooty mold. Ants running steadily up and down the stems, since they farm and defend scale for that honeydew; often the first sign anything is wrong. Yellowing leaves, weak thin growth, and dieback of individual branches or canes that are heavily encrusted. On fruit crops, scale covers and sooty mold directly on the fruit. Check the leaf undersides and the shaded inner wood, which is where colonies build up unseen.

Prevent: Inspect. Look over leaf undersides and stems regularly - on a crop you pick, every harvest is a scouting chance - and check every new plant thoroughly before you buy it, plant it, or set it beside anything else, because scale almost always arrives on a plant rather than flying in. Quarantine new houseplants for a few weeks. Keep plants unstressed and not over-fertilized, since soft, forced growth is what populations build on. Prune for airflow and light to open up the shaded inner growth where scale hides, and prune out heavily infested wood as routine maintenance - on anything that gets a hard annual pruning, that alone removes most of any buildup. Leave the lady beetles, lacewings, and parasitic wasps alone, since they normally keep scale down to nothing, and keep ants off the plant where you can, because ants protect the colonies from those predators. Indoors, avoid hot, dry, still winter air.

Treat: Horticultural oil is the main control: it works by smothering, so it has to coat the insects thoroughly - stems, twigs, and leaf undersides - and it usually needs repeating, because the waxy covering shields them and no single pass reaches everything. On deciduous woody plants a dormant-season oil smothers the overwintering stage while the leaves are out of the way, and timing a growing-season spray to the crawler stage, when the young are mobile and uncovered, is far more effective than spraying settled adults. On a small plant or a light infestation, scrub or wipe the scales off by hand, or dab them with a cotton swab of rubbing alcohol. Prune out and destroy badly encrusted wood rather than trying to save it. Wash off the sooty mold once the scale is gone - it lives on the honeydew, not on the plant, and stops once the supply does. Anything you spray must be labeled for the plant, and oils can burn delicate foliage, so test first.

Tea scale is THE camellia pest across the South. It packs the leaf UNDERSIDES with white and brown specks, so the first thing most people see is yellow mottling on the upper surface and sooty black film on the leaves below. Turn a mottled leaf over before doing anything else. Thorough oil coverage of the undersides timed to the crawlers, plus thinning the shrub for light and air, is the control; a badly encrusted interior branch is better pruned out.

Camellia Petal Blight High DiseaseJan, Feb, Mar, Apr, Nov, Dec

Camellia petal blight is caused by the fungus Ciborinia camelliae, and it attacks the flowers only - the shrub itself stays perfectly healthy while every bloom rots. Small brown specks appear on the petals and enlarge into blotches that spread from the base of the flower outward, until the whole bloom goes leathery brown and drops, often within a day or two of opening. The petal veins stay noticeably darker than the tissue between them, which is what separates blight from ordinary freeze damage. The fungus overwinters as hard black bodies called sclerotia in the fallen flowers and the top inch of soil under the bush, and releases its spores in late winter and spring, exactly when the flowers open. It travels on the wind and arrives in bought plants, and once it is loose in a garden it is very difficult to be rid of.

Watch for: Brown blotches spreading from the base of the flower outward, with the petal veins staying darker than the tissue between them - unlike frost, which browns the outer petal edges first and hits only the blooms that were open during the freeze. Flowers going leathery brown and dropping whole within a day or two of opening. A ring of collapsed brown blooms on the ground under the shrub. Small hard black lumps about the size of a lentil in last year's fallen flowers and in the litter underneath. Bloom after bloom affected while the leaves, stems and buds stay entirely healthy - that is the signature of this disease and rules out root or scale problems.

Prevent: Sanitation is the whole defense. Pick up every fallen flower every few days through the entire bloom season and bin or burn them - never compost them and never leave them lying under the shrub, because that is precisely where next year's infection is made. Pick the spent flowers off the plant too, since japonicas hold on to them. Each fall, rake off and replace the top few inches of mulch and litter, then mulch 3 to 4 inches deep, which buries any sclerotia too far down to shoot. Avoid overhead watering while the shrub is in bloom. Sasanquas, which flower earlier and shatter their petals, escape much of the damage, so they are the better choice in a badly affected garden. Inspect any new camellia and remove its flowers and the surface of its potting mix before planting.

Treat: No spray cures an infected flower, and fungicide programs are impractical at home - the blooms open over months and each one would need protecting individually. What works is relentless removal: strip and bin blighted blooms as they appear, keep the ground under the shrub clear, and refresh the mulch every autumn. Do not move soil, mulch or fallen flowers from an affected shrub to another part of the garden, and do not give away rooted cuttings in that soil. Expect improvement over several seasons rather than a fix in one, and understand that where the disease is widespread, spores blowing in from neighboring gardens make this something you manage rather than eliminate.

The commonest serious camellia problem across the Southeast and the Pacific Northwest. Japonicas suffer most because they hold their spent flowers; sasanquas shatter and escape much of it. The disease never harms the shrub, only the display.

Iron Chlorosis (Alkaline Soil) Medium DisorderApr, May, Jun, Jul, Aug, Sep

Not an infection but a nutrient lockout caused by soil chemistry. Iron is abundant in almost every soil, but as pH rises it converts to forms roots cannot take up, so a plant that needs acid ground slowly starves for iron while standing in soil full of it. The symptom is unmistakable: new leaves go pale yellow or cream while the veins stay green, giving a fine green net over a yellow leaf. It shows first and worst on the newest growth, because iron does not move around inside a plant to be recycled. It does not spread between plants, does not respond to fungicides, and does not resolve on its own - left uncorrected the plant grows less each year, leaves get smaller and paler, shoot tips die back, crops fall away, and it eventually dies. Worst near concrete, mortar, paths and limed ground, and in cold, wet, compacted soil.

Watch for: Yellow leaves with a distinct network of green veins, worst on the NEWEST growth at the shoot tips - that vein pattern is what separates it from a nitrogen shortage, which yellows the oldest leaves uniformly. Whole plants going progressively paler over a season rather than suddenly. Brown scorched leaf margins and shoot-tip dieback in advanced cases. Symptoms concentrated on the side of a plant nearest a foundation, wall, path, driveway, or a stretch of limed lawn. One plant affected while a neighbor that does not need acid soil looks perfect.

Prevent: Test the soil pH before you plant, not after, and match the plant to the ground - an acid-loving plant in limy soil will never be truly healthy however it is fed. Where the pH is too high, acidify with elemental sulfur worked in the season BEFORE planting, since sulfur takes months of soil biology to work and cannot be rushed, and retest before you commit plants. On genuinely alkaline ground the honest answer is often a raised bed of acidic mix, or a container, rather than fighting the native soil forever. Keep an acidic organic mulch topped up - pine bark, pine straw, sawdust - and site acid-lovers away from concrete foundations and mortared walls, which leach lime for decades. Never apply lime, wood ash or mushroom compost where the roots reach, use acid-forming fertilizers such as ammonium sulfate, and improve drainage, because cold waterlogged soil hurts uptake even at the right pH.

Treat: Correct the soil, and use iron only to buy time. Chelated iron sprayed on the leaves or drenched into the root zone greens a plant up within a week or two, but it wears off in a season and has to be repeated indefinitely - it fixes nothing. The real fix is lowering pH with elemental sulfur applied to the surface and watered in, retesting each season until you are in range, then holding it there with acidic mulch and acid fertilizer. Expect one to two years; there is no fast route. Note that other shortages look identical - manganese deficiency produces the same yellow-with-green-veins pattern on some plants - so a plant that does not green up from iron should be tested rather than dosed again. Where the pH is high because of nearby concrete or genuinely calcareous subsoil, the plant is in the wrong place, and moving it into a properly built acidic bed or container will succeed where years of amendment will not.

Camellias want soil around pH 5.0 to 6.5, and yellow leaves with green veins on the newest growth are the usual sign the ground is too sweet - most often beside a concrete foundation, a mortared wall or a limed lawn. Test before planting rather than after. Chelated iron greens the shrub for a season; elemental sulfur plus a pine bark or pine straw mulch is what actually fixes it.

Bud Drop Medium DisorderJan, Feb, Nov, Dec

Bud drop is the commonest camellia complaint and it is a disorder rather than an infection: the shrub sets a heavy crop of flower buds in late summer and then sheds them whole and unopened over the following weeks. The usual cause is water. Camellias form their buds in July, August and September, and a dry spell in that window leaves the plant unable to carry what it made. Sudden hard cold, a plant standing in soggy ground, too much nitrogen, root disturbance, and simply setting more buds than the shrub can finish all produce the same result. Some varieties, particularly the very large formal doubles, drop routinely. It is disappointing rather than dangerous, and a shrub that drops one year usually flowers normally the next once the summer watering is corrected.

Watch for: Fat, well-formed flower buds falling off whole and unopened, often with a short piece of stem attached, from late fall through winter. Buds browning at the tip and drying without ever opening. A heavy set visible in September followed by a bare shrub in January. Damage worst after a dry late summer, on a plant in a container, or on one planted where roof runoff soaks the ground. Leaves that look entirely healthy throughout - if the foliage is yellowing or whole branches are dying back, the problem is at the roots instead and this is not what you are looking at.

Prevent: Water through late summer. The single most useful thing you can do for next winter's flowers is keep the soil evenly moist in July, August and September while the buds are forming - a slow soaking once a week and a 2 to 3 inch mulch of pine bark or pine straw covers most of it. Feed lightly with an acid fertilizer after bloom and stop by midsummer, since late nitrogen pushes growth at the expense of flowers. Make sure the drainage is genuinely good, because wet feet cause bud drop as reliably as drought does. Shelter the shrub from wind and from sudden hard freezes. And disbud the heavy setters: pinching off all but the strongest bud in each cluster, once they are pea-sized, gives fewer but far more reliable flowers.

Treat: There is nothing to apply once the buds are falling - the cause was months earlier. Do not respond by fertilizing, which makes matters worse. Check the drainage and the mulch, correct next summer's watering, and thin the buds on varieties that habitually over-set. If buds are browning at the tips after a freeze rather than dropping green and intact, that is cold damage rather than this disorder, and the answer is siting: out of direct early-morning sun so frozen tissue thaws slowly, out of the wind, and at the cold edge of the range under the shelter of a wall or evergreens.

Very large formal doubles and any shrub in a container are the habitual offenders. If your camellia dropped its buds this winter, the fix belongs to next August, not to this week.

Good & bad neighbors

Plant nearby
HydrangeaThe two shrubs share a bed happily: the same acid, humus-rich, well-drained soil and the same morning-sun-afternoon-shade exposure, and their seasons hand off cleanly - hydrangea carries the summer while the camellia is only making buds, and the camellia carries the winter.
HostaA classic skirt for the bare ankles of an older camellia, wanting the same shade and moisture. Keep the hostas out beyond the trunk rather than crowded against it, since a camellia hates having soil or mulch heaped over its root flare.
DaffodilDaffodils come up through the litter under a camellia exactly as the japonicas are blooming, and go dormant before the shrub needs the water. Plant them out toward the drip line so the bulbs are not disturbed by mulch renewal at the trunk.
FothergillaA native acid-soil shrub with the same soil and light needs, deciduous so it does not compete with the camellia's evergreen mass, and carrying spring bottlebrush flowers and blazing fall color in the gaps between camellia seasons.Traditional pairing — evidence is thin.
Azaleas and rhododendronsThe traditional Southern woodland-garden trio. All three want acid soil, high shade, cool moist roots and an organic mulch, so one well-built bed serves them all - and they bloom in sequence rather than in competition.
FernsFiligree texture against the camellia's heavy glossy leaves, in exactly the same shaded, humus-rich, evenly moist ground. Ferns also tolerate the shallow surface roots that make it hard to plant anything deep-rooted close to a mature camellia.Traditional pairing — evidence is thin.

Varieties · 9

Japonica (winter and spring bloom) 4 varieties
DebutanteZones 7b–9b

Full, rounded, light-pink peony-form blooms 3-4 inches across on upright glossy growth.

japonicapinkpeony-formearlyheirloom

An old Southern favorite from the 1900s: light-pink peony-form flowers in profusion from midwinter, on a vigorous upright shrub that flowers young and reliably. One of the easiest japonicas for a first camellia, and an early bloomer, so give it shelter from hard freezes.

Kramer's SupremeZones 8a–9b

Very large, loosely ruffled deep-red peony-form blooms up to 5 inches across, lightly fragrant.

japonicaredpeony-formfragrantlarge-flowered

One of the few genuinely fragrant camellias: very large, deep turkey-red peony-form flowers with a real scent, on a vigorous upright plant. Fragrance is rare in the genus, so this one is worth siting where people pass close - a doorway, a path, a courtyard.

Pink PerfectionZones 8a–9b

Small, flawlessly symmetrical shell-pink formal doubles with concentric ranks of rounded petals and no visible stamens.

japonicapinkformal-doublelong-seasonheirloom

The textbook formal double: small, perfectly geometric shell-pink flowers with petals laid in exact overlapping rows, over a long midwinter-to-spring season on a compact, slow, well-behaved shrub. In cultivation in Japan for centuries and in the West since 1875 - the flower most people picture when they hear the word camellia.

Professor Charles S. SargentZones 7a–9a

Deep crimson anemone-form flowers with a tight domed center of petaloids ringed by broad guard petals.

japonicaredanemone-formcold-tolerantheirloom

A tough old japonica from the 1920s, hardier than most of its type and still a standard where japonicas are grown at the cold edge of their range: dark crimson anemone-form flowers with a dense center, over a long midwinter season on an upright, compact, slow shrub.

Sasanqua (fall bloom) 2 varieties
SetsugekkaZones 7a–9b

Semi-double pure-white flowers to 4 inches with wavy petals and gold stamens, on vigorous open growth.

sasanquawhitefall-bloomfragrantespalier

A large white sasanqua with semi-double, faintly ruffled flowers and a light fragrance, blooming October into December on a vigorous, open shrub that espaliers beautifully. One of the classics of the type - old enough to be everywhere in the South, good enough to deserve it.

YuletideZones 7a–9b

Single, flat, vivid scarlet flowers 2-3 inches across with a prominent yellow stamen boss, on dense upright dark-green growth.

sasanquaredfall-bloomuprightsun-tolerant

The best-known sasanqua in America and the reason many people plant one: single fire-red flowers with a bold gold boss of stamens, opening around the holidays on a dense, upright, glossy shrub that takes sun, shears into a hedge, and trains flat against a wall. Blooms when nothing else does and looks deliberate rather than accidental doing it.

Cold-hardy hybrids (April and Winter's series) 2 varieties
April RememberedZones 6b–9a

Semi-double flowers shading from cream at the base to soft pink at the petal edges, 3-4 inches across.

hardy-hybridpinkcold-hardyspring-bloomlong-season

From the April series bred at North Carolina State for cold tolerance: semi-double cream-to-pink flowers over a long early-spring season on a vigorous upright shrub hardy to about zone 6b. This is the group that lets gardeners in the upper South and the mid-Atlantic grow camellias at all - plant in spring, shelter from wind and morning sun, and mulch heavily.

Winter's StarZones 6b–9a

Single, open, lavender-pink flowers about 3 inches across with gold stamens, on upright growth.

hardy-hybridlavender-pinkcold-hardyfall-bloomsun-tolerant

From Dr William Ackerman's Winter's series at the US National Arboretum, bred with C. oleifera after the brutal winters of the late 1970s killed the Arboretum's camellia collection: single lavender-pink flowers in October and November on an upright shrub hardy to roughly zone 6b, and more sun-tolerant than a japonica.

Tea plant (Camellia sinensis) - a different species 1 variety
Camellia sinensis (the tea plant)Zones 7a–9b

Plain, open, twiggy shrub with matte narrow finely toothed leaves and small nodding white flowers with yellow stamens - nothing like an ornamental camellia in bloom.

sinensisgrown-for-leafdifferent-speciessheared

The tea plant, and a genuinely different species from the camellias grown for flowers. An open, twiggy evergreen with narrow toothed leaves and small nodding white flowers in fall, hardy roughly in zones 7-9 and kept sheared waist-high so it keeps pushing the young shoots that are picked. Grown commercially at the Charleston Tea Garden on Wadmalaw Island, South Carolina. If you want to grow tea, buy this plant by name - and do not brew the leaves of an ornamental camellia, which is a different species entirely.

Grow

Filtered light or morning sun with afternoon shade, acid soil around pH 5.0 to 6.5, and - above everything - the top of the root ball set ABOVE grade. Fall planting in mild-winter regions, spring at the cold edge, pine bark mulch, and deep water for the first two summers.

Site first. Camellias want filtered light, or morning sun with afternoon shade — classically the east or north side of a house, or high pine shade, where the ground is acid and the canopy breaks the worst of the sun. Sasanquas take considerably more sun than japonicas, and in the cool Pacific Northwest both take more than they would in Georgia. What none of them tolerate is a west-facing wall in the Deep South, or an exposed windy corner. At the cold end of the range, keep japonicas out of direct early-morning sun as well: frozen buds that thaw fast turn brown, and the same buds thawing slowly in shade come through fine.

Soil is the other half. They need acid ground — about pH 5.0 to 6.5 — high in organic matter and freely drained. Dig a hole two to three times as wide as the root ball and no deeper than it, and then set the plant high: the top of the root ball an inch or two above the surrounding grade, with soil mounded up to meet it. This is not a refinement. A camellia planted level, or an inch low, sits in a shallow saucer and eventually dies of Phytophthora root rot, usually several years later, when nobody remembers the planting. Heavy clay or a low, water-collecting spot calls for a raised bed of pine bark, compost and native soil rather than years of amendment — and in genuinely alkaline regions a large container of acid mix is the honest answer.

Plant in fall where winters are mild: roots grow all winter in the South, so a fall-planted camellia meets its first summer already established. Spring planting works everywhere and is the right choice at the cold edge. Mulch 2 to 3 inches with pine bark or pine straw, kept clear of the trunk, and water deeply and weekly through the first two summers. One practical tip: buy in bloom. Camellia flower form, color and season vary enormously between varieties, and the picture on the label is not always what opens.

Care

Three jobs a year: prune ONLY in the weeks right after bloom (buds for next season form in early summer), water deeply through July to September while those buds are setting, and pick up every fallen flower to starve out petal blight. Feed lightly after bloom, or not at all.

Camellia care is three jobs a year, and the timing on the first matters more than the technique. Prune only in the weeks right after the shrub finishes blooming. Camellias set next season's flower buds on the new growth in early summer, so anything cut from roughly July onward is next winter's display going into the bin. Inside that post-bloom window you can do a great deal — thin the interior for light and airflow, shorten a limb, or hard-renovate a leggy old shrub, which camellias tolerate better than almost any other broadleaf evergreen. Most established plants never need more than dead and crossing wood removed.

Water in late summer. The buds for the coming winter form in July, August and September, and a dry spell then is the single commonest cause of a shrub that sets a heavy crop of buds in fall and sheds every one of them unopened. A deep weekly soaking through those three months, with the mulch kept topped up, is what buys flowers in January. Nothing done in December can rescue a bud crop made in a drought.

Feed lightly, if at all. An acid-forming azalea and camellia fertilizer once flowering finishes is plenty; stop by midsummer so the new wood hardens off. Camellias are frugal, slow shrubs and overfeeding produces soft growth rather than buds. If leaves go yellow with green veins on the newest growth, that is iron locked out by soil that is not acid enough — the fix is elemental sulfur, acid mulch and patience, not another handful of fertilizer.

And through the whole bloom season, pick up the fallen flowers. Camellia petal blight overwinters in spent blooms lying under the shrub, and clearing them is the only control a home garden really has. Bin or burn them; never compost them, and refresh the mulch each fall to bury whatever was missed.

Harvest

Camellias are floated, not arranged: the flowers sit on almost no stem and take up very little water, so they are cut short in the cool morning and shown in a shallow bowl - two or three days of perfect form, and a two-hundred-year-old tradition.

A camellia is cut differently from any other garden flower, for a physical reason: the bloom sits almost directly on the branch, and what stem there is takes up very little water. Long-stemmed camellia arrangements do not work. What does work — and what camellia societies have done since the shrub reached the West — is to float the flowers in a shallow bowl. Cut a bloom that has just opened fully, in the cool of the morning, with about an inch of stem and a leaf or two attached, and set it face-up on water. Expect two or three days of perfect form indoors, longer in a cool room.

The two species behave differently on the plant as well as in the bowl. Japonicas hold their form, and hang on to their spent flowers, which is precisely why petal blight is such a problem on them and why picking up the fallen ones matters. Sasanquas shatter, dropping their petals cleanly as they age — less tidy underfoot in the short run, considerably easier to keep clean in the long run. Neither flower is a food; camellias are not toxic, but nothing on the plant is grown to be eaten, and the tea in your cup came from a different species.

Propagation & seed saving

Semi-hardwood cuttings taken in early summer from the just-firmed new growth, rooted with bottom heat over two to four months; air layering is the traditional method for a branch of a treasured old plant, and grafting for the difficult reticulata cultivars.

Camellias root from semi-hardwood cuttings, taken in early to midsummer once the spring flush has firmed but before the wood goes hard. Cut 4 to 6 inch tips, strip the lower leaves, reduce the remaining leaves by half, wound the base lightly, dip in rooting hormone, and stick in a free-draining mix under high humidity. Bottom heat around 70°F helps considerably. This is not a fast plant — expect two to four months to root, and grow the young plants on for a couple of seasons before setting them out. Patience is the whole technique.

Air layering is the traditional way to take a piece of a beloved old camellia, and it is nearly foolproof: girdle a ring of bark from a pencil-thick branch in spring, dust the wound with rooting hormone, pack damp sphagnum moss around it, wrap in plastic and foil, and sever the branch below the roots that form by fall. The result is a substantial plant in one season rather than a rooted twig. Grafting onto vigorous rootstock is how nurseries handle the difficult C. reticulata cultivars, which root poorly on their own.

Seed is for species and for breeders. Camellias cross freely and seedlings do not come true, so a seed-grown plant is a lottery ticket that takes five to seven years to pay out — occasionally an interesting one, never the named variety you started with.

History

Cultivated in Japan and China for a thousand years, named for a Jesuit pharmacist, and carried to Charleston in 1786 - the camellia arrived in the West on the coattails of the tea trade, and became the signature shrub of the antebellum South and the state flower of Alabama.

Camellias were garden plants in China and Japan for something like a thousand years before Europe saw one. In Japan the tsubaki was a temple and tea-ceremony plant, valued for the very restraint that still defines the genus, and its seed was pressed for tsubaki oil used on hair and on steel blades. The Latin name honors Georg Joseph Kamel, a Jesuit missionary and pharmacist who worked in the Philippines and never, as far as anyone knows, saw the plant that carries his name.

The genus reached the West on the coattails of the tea trade. European companies wanted Camellia sinensis, the tea plant, and ornamental camellias travelled in the same ships and sometimes in place of it — a persistent story holds that Chinese merchants supplied flowering C. japonica to buyers who thought they were getting tea. Whatever the truth of that, by 1800 the flowering camellia had become a European greenhouse obsession, and in 1786 the French botanist André Michaux brought plants to Henry Middleton at Middleton Place near Charleston. They liked the Carolina Lowcountry enormously, and camellias have been the signature shrub of the Southern garden ever since, planted in the thousands at Magnolia Plantation and passed between families as cuttings for two centuries. Alabama made the camellia its state flower in 1959.

The tea half of the story eventually came home too. Commercial tea growing was attempted in South Carolina repeatedly through the nineteenth century, and the descendants of those plantings became the Charleston Tea Garden on Wadmalaw Island — still one of the very few commercial tea farms in the United States, and a useful reminder that the tea plant and the flowering camellia are relatives rather than the same plant.

Troubleshooting

Buds dropping means a dry August; brown blooms with dark veins mean petal blight, brown outer petals mean frost; yellow leaves with green veins mean the soil is not acid enough; yellow stippling with crusty leaf undersides means tea scale; sudden one-sided collapse means it was planted too deep.

It set hundreds of buds and dropped them all. Almost always water: camellias form buds in July, August and September, and a dry spell then leaves the shrub unable to finish what it made. Soggy ground and heavy late feeding do the same. Fix next summer's watering, thin the buds on habitual over-setters, and do not respond by fertilizing. Flowers turn brown a day after opening, with the petal veins darker than the tissue. That is camellia petal blight — pick up and bin every fallen bloom all season and refresh the mulch each fall, because sanitation is the only home control. Only the outer petals browned, on the blooms that were open during a cold night: frost, not blight; the plant is fine and the next flush opens clean.

Newest leaves yellow with a green vein network. Iron chlorosis — the soil is not acid enough, most often near a concrete foundation, a mortared wall or a limed lawn. Chelated iron greens it for a season; elemental sulfur and a pine-bark mulch are the actual fix. Leaves stippled or mottled yellow from above, with white and brown crusty specks packed on the undersides, and sooty black film below. Tea scale — turn the leaves over before doing anything else, then treat with horticultural oil timed to the crawlers and thin the shrub for light and air. No flowers on a healthy shrub. Pruned at the wrong time (anything after early summer removes the buds), too much shade, too much nitrogen, or a variety whose bloom season has not arrived yet — japonicas can be as late as April. Sudden wilt and dieback on one side, in ground that stays wet. Root rot, and usually the consequence of being planted too deep. Check for the trunk flare; if it is buried, excavate it, and improve the drainage. Leaves scorched pale and papery on the sunny side. Too much afternoon sun for a japonica — move it, or plant a sasanqua there instead.

Growing across climates

Zones 7-9 is home ground, with sasanquas taking more sun and heat than japonicas; cold-hardy hybrids push to zone 6b with careful siting; the Pacific Northwest and coastal California grow them superbly; the arid alkaline Southwest needs containers of acid mix.

Zones 8-9 are home ground — the Carolina Lowcountry, the Gulf Coast, coastal California — where camellias grow into small trees and live for a century. Afternoon shade and a mulched root zone are all they ask; in the hottest, most humid parts of the Deep South, sasanquas take the exposed positions and japonicas go under the canopy. Zone 7 grows the full range with siting: keep japonicas out of direct morning sun so frozen buds thaw slowly, put a wall or an evergreen screen between them and the prevailing winter wind, and accept that a severe winter will occasionally brown the flowers without harming the shrub.

Zone 6 is the frontier, and it belongs to the cold-hardy hybrids — the April series and the Winter's series, bred by crossing C. japonica with the tough C. oleifera — planted in spring, sheltered, and mulched heavily. Ordinary japonicas will not do it. In the Pacific Northwest camellias are almost too easy: cool summers, acid soil, mild winters, and enough cloud that they take considerably more sun than they would in the South. The one regional problem there is petal blight, which the damp spring encourages.

The arid Southwest and Mountain West are the honest limit. Alkaline soil, alkaline irrigation water and low humidity are all against them, and the practical answer is a large container of acid mix in a sheltered courtyard, watered with collected rainwater where possible. The upper Midwest and Northeast are outside the range entirely; camellias there are greenhouse and conservatory plants, which is exactly how Europe grew them for the first hundred years.
